You would definitely want to make sure to have the MSHSL approval before letting any transfer play. It is my understanding that they have made numerous exceptions to the rule. The hard rule isn't really as hard as originally thought but it still can cause huge problems if you don't get approval.
The thing that happened to Mahtomedi football on the news where they let a transfer player play that shouldn't have and went from 1st to last place overnight is something no one wants. That not only affected their team but also the other teams in their playoff section that had to play a so called low seed which really was a 1st place team.
